Explanation:

A forklift has a maximum carrying capacity of 1,400 pounds.

a. Each box at the warehouse weighs 50 pounds. Write an inequality to show the number of boxes that the forklift can hold.

Let the weight of this box be represented as x

Hence, the inequality to show the number of boxes the forklift can hold us

50 pound × x ≤ 1400 pounds

50x ≤ 1400

b. A 150-pound crate is used to hold the boxes on the forklift. What is the maximum number of boxes that the forklift can carry in the crate?.

We know already the maximum load the forky can carry is 1400

Hence, our equation is:

150 + 50x ≤ 1400

50x ≤ 1400 - 150

50x ≤ 1250

x ≤ 1250/50

x ≤ 25

The maximum number of boxes the forklift can carry in the crate is 25 boxes
